FY21 Grantees - National Capital Arts Cohort (NCAC)

The National Capital Arts Cohort (NCAC) grant provides general operating support to nonprofit arts and cultural organizations that have an annual income, exclusive of District funds, in excess of $1 million, but receive less than $1 million in federal funds and either receive, or are eligible to receive, funding from the National Capital Arts and Cultural Affairs program, a federal grant administered by the U.S. Commission of Fine Arts.

Name Ward Amount
DC Jazz Festival 6 $255,922
Cathedral Choral Society 3 $257,286
Federal City Performing Arts Association dba Gay Men's Chorus of Washington, DC 6 $257,608
The Washington Chorus 3 $257,684
GALA Inc., Grupo de Artistas Latinoamericanos (GALA Hispanic Theatre) 1 $257,774
DC Wheel Productions, Inc./ dba Dance Place 5 $260,324
Step Afrika! USA Incorporated 6 $262,280
The Choral Arts Society of Washington 2 $267,874
Atlas Performing Arts Center 6 $268,138
Woolly Mammoth Theatre Company 2 $277,806
Studio Theatre 2 $315,518
National Building Museum 2 $324,686
Washington Performing Arts 2 $332,766
The Washington Ballet 3 $367,894
The Shakespeare Theatre dba Shakespeare Theatre Company 6 $415,134
Ford's Theatre Society 6 $419,076
Trustees of Amherst College d/b/a Folger Shakespeare Library 6 $447,012
Washington Drama Society, Inc. dba Arena Stage 6 $458,054
Hillwood Estate, Museum & Gardens 3 $481,916
The Phillips Collection 2 $560,106
National Museum of Women in the Arts 2 $585,542
